Security officers were seen checking people as they crossed the border bridge between the Dominican Republic and Haiti.
Over a thousand people streamed through the border into Haiti at Ouanaminthe, near the canal, as authorities briefly opened the gates on Thursday afternoon for people getting deported or families looking to return. The Caribbean country has tightened border security amid the worsening gang warfare in Haiti – where there are daily reports of kidnappings and sexual violence – deporting tens of thousands who left their country.“We have been prepared for weeks, not only for this situation but also for a possible peace force in Haiti,” said Abinader, adding if the Haitian government could not control the construction, Santo Domingo could.
Later on Thursday, Haiti’s government said that it has the sovereign right to exploit its natural resources, as does the Dominican Republic, in line with the 1929 treaty. It also said it would take all measures to irrigate the Maribahoux plain.
